World Braille Day On 4th Jan 2017

To commemorate the World Braille Day, the students of Nethra Vidyalaya Junior & Degree colleges for Visually challenged students will be organising a walkathon on 04/01/2017. The students will be participating in the walkathon along with the lecturers, college staff, friends and well wishers. The Nethra Vidyalaya Walkathon starts at 9am to commomorate World Braille [...]
